18 vs 19
This topic has been talked to death. Most who upgrade wheels prefer 19". I am in the minority, I prefer 18s. I went from stock 18s to Nismos 18s. I couldn't be happier with my decision. IMO, the ride is noticeably better, and the car handles better. I have 8.5" up front with 245/40 and 9.5" in back with 275/40 Dunlop SP9000.

I agree with you, Lou. 18's are the best choice. They generally cost less, the tires cost less, they generally weigh MUCH less (better for handling, braking and acceleration), and the ride is better.
